How Common Is The Last Name Escoriaza? popularity and diffusion
This surname is the 1,374,607th most widespread family name at a global level It is held by around 1 in 45,547,162 people. The last name is predominantly found in The Americas, where 68 percent of Escoriaza live; 28 percent live in Southwestern Europe and 28 percent live in Iberian Europe.
The last name is most frequently occurring in Spain, where it is carried by 45 people, or 1 in 1,038,934. In Spain it is most prevalent in: Aragon, where 42 percent are found, Basque Country, where 31 percent are found and Madrid, where 27 percent are found. Aside from Spain this surname is found in 6 countries. It also occurs in Argentina, where 25 percent are found and The United States, where 24 percent are found.
Escoriaza Family Population Trend historical fluctuation
The frequency of Escoriaza has changed through the years. In The United States the number of people bearing the Escoriaza last name increased 1,267 percent between 1880 and 2014.
